The Paradox of Too Many Games: Why Finding Your Next Favorite Is Harder Than Ever - Walkthrough, Tips, Review
The abundance of games available on PC, particularly on platforms like Steam, has created a 'discovery problem' where players struggle to find new titles due to decision paralysis. Current storefront algorithms and discovery tools are insufficient for navigating massive catalogs, leading to a reliance on manual curation and community recommendations. Furthermore, the issue of game preservation is highlighted, with a significant percentage of older games becoming inaccessible through legitimate channels, further complicating discovery for players seeking unique experiences.
Red Dead Redemption 2 beats Wii Sports to become third best-selling game ever
Red Dead Redemption 2 has become the third best-selling video game of all time, surpassing Wii Sports and Mario Kart 8 Deluxe with over 85 million units sold. This surge in sales occurred during Take-Two Interactive's latest fiscal year, driven by strong performance and potential upcoming current-gen updates for the title. CEO Strauss Zelnick highlighted the resilience of Rockstar's titles like Red Dead Redemption 2 and Grand Theft Auto Online.

Fallout lead Tim Cain argues games industry crisis hasn't reached the level of the 1983 crash: 'I don't…
Veteran developer Tim Cain argues that the current video game industry crisis, marked by layoffs and studio closures, does not yet match the severity of the 1983 crash. While acknowledging the current situation is dire for many, Cain believes the '80s collapse was more devastating, leading to a complete collapse of the US console market and the loss of a generation of developers.

The lost art of video game announcements – or come back E3, all is forgiven
The article discusses the decline in excitement surrounding video game announcements, attributing it to publishers opting for less engaging methods like blog posts and tweets over traditional, drawn-out reveal campaigns. This shift, driven by perceived cost-saving and a desire to avoid player fatigue, has led to a loss of anticipation and an increase in leaks, diminishing the impact of official reveals.
